The University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ff women's basketball team has concluded one week of practice in getting ready for the upcoming 2020-21 season.
Second-year Lady Lions head coach
Dawn Brown is pleased with what she has seen during the opening week.
"One thing that we're really proud of is the hard work and the energy they are putting in every day in practice," Brown said. "What was evident today is we got better. They had high energy, were focused, and ready to tackle the challenges we put them through."
Brown is enjoying not only what she is seeing from the team as a whole, but also the nine newcomers to the program who are competing to work their way into significant roles for the season.
"It's been fun being able to coach this group, and it's very exciting for myself and the staff," Brown said. "In laying the foundation for who we want to be, they are eager, they want to be recognized, and they want to be noticed. The old era of just getting by is gone. For them to understand and embrace what we are building here and exhibiting that type of effort is fun to watch."
